Explore the flavours and culture of Japan's biggest producer of hops!
The craft beer industry is experiencing a boom in popularity around the world, and Japan is no exception. For something different, put down the sake bottle and instead join a guided tour of Japan’s largest producer of hops – Tono City in Iwate Prefecture. In recent years, many young locals and craft beer enthusiasts from around the region have come together to boost the local hops-production industry, in turn revitalizing the economy and population of the town. Experience their success for yourself on one of the available 'beer experience' tour programs. A local guide will take you on a private taxi tour, where you’ll not only have the chance to meet and chat with local farmers and brewers, but also share a 'Kampai!' (Cheers!) over a cold glass (or two) of local craft-beer! The tour includes visits to two local craft beer breweries, as well as experience harvesting and tasting 'padron', a locally grown vegetable and Tono specialty beer snack!
